Brunch Menu for a Housewarming Party

Hosting a brunch for a housewarming party is a delightful way to celebrate your new home with friends and family. This menu features a variety of dishes that are easy to prepare and perfect for sharing.

From savory quiches to sweet pastries, this brunch spread will impress your guests and create a warm atmosphere for your gathering.

Creating the Perfect Brunch Atmosphere

Setting the stage for a delightful brunch begins with the right atmosphere. Soft lighting plays a pivotal role in creating a cozy environment. Consider using warm-toned bulbs or candles to enhance the inviting feel.

Fresh flowers can serve as a stunning centerpiece, adding a touch of nature and elegance to the table. Choose seasonal blooms that complement the colors of your dishes, making the entire setup visually appealing.

Showcasing a Golden-Brown Quiche

The quiche is often the star of any brunch table. A golden-brown quiche not only looks appetizing but also offers a savory option that pairs well with various sides. Opt for a pre-made pie crust to save time, allowing you to focus on the filling.

Incorporate a mix of eggs, cream, and your choice of vegetables for a rich flavor. Spinach, bell peppers, and mushrooms are excellent choices that add both taste and color. Bake until set, and let it cool slightly before slicing to maintain its shape.

Vibrant Fruit Salad Presentation

A large bowl of vibrant fruit salad brings a refreshing contrast to the savory quiche. Choose a mix of seasonal fruits like berries, melons, and grapes for a colorful display. The natural sweetness of the fruit acts as a perfect complement to the richness of the quiche.

Preparation is simple: wash, chop, and toss the fruit gently in a bowl. This dish can be made ahead of time, allowing the flavors to meld together while you focus on other brunch preparations.

Assorted Flaky Pastries

No brunch is complete without an assortment of flaky pastries. Croissants, muffins, and danishes add a sweet touch to your spread. Arrange them on a platter for an inviting presentation.

Warming the pastries slightly before serving enhances their flaky texture and aroma, making them even more enticing. This variety ensures that there’s something for everyone, catering to both sweet and savory preferences.

Elegant Table Setting

The presentation of your brunch is just as important as the food itself. Use elegant plates and cups to elevate the dining experience. Consider coordinating colors that match your overall theme, creating a cohesive look.

Don’t forget to include utensils and napkins that complement your table setting. A well-arranged table not only enhances the visual appeal but also sets the tone for a relaxed and enjoyable gathering.

Serving Coffee and Tea

To complete your brunch, offer a selection of coffee and tea. Brew a fresh pot of coffee and prepare a variety of teas to cater to different tastes. Keeping these beverages warm in carafes allows guests to serve themselves at their leisure.

Consider providing a few accompaniments, such as cream, sugar, or flavored syrups, to enhance the beverage experience. This thoughtful touch will make your guests feel even more welcome.

Delicious Brunch Ideas for Your Housewarming Celebration

A brunch table with quiche, fruit salad, and pastries, decorated with flowers.

This brunch menu includes a selection of dishes such as a classic quiche, fresh fruit salad, and an assortment of pastries. The recipes are designed to be made ahead of time, allowing you to enjoy the party with your guests.

Ingredients

  • 1 pre-made pie crust
  • 4 large eggs
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ar or Swiss)
  • 1 cup diced vegetables (spinach, bell peppers, or mushrooms)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 cups mixed fresh fruit (berries, melons, and grapes)
  • 1 package of assorted pastries (croissants, muffins, danishes)
  • Maple syrup for serving
  • Coffee and tea

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Quiche: Preheat the oven to 375°F (190°C). In a mixing bowl, whisk together the eggs, cream, salt, and pepper. Stir in the cheese and vegetables. Pour the mixture into the pie crust and bake for 35-40 minutes until set.
  2. Make the Fruit Salad: While the quiche is baking, wash and chop the fresh fruit. Combine in a large bowl and toss gently to mix.
  3. Set Up the Pastry Table: Arrange the assorted pastries on a platter. You can warm them slightly in the oven before serving if desired.
  4. Brew Coffee and Tea: Prepare coffee and tea for your guests, keeping them warm in carafes.
  5. Serve: Once the quiche is done, let it cool slightly before slicing. Set everything out on a table for guests to help themselves.

Cook and Prep Times

  • Prep Time: 20 minutes
  • Cook Time: 40 minutes
  • Total Time: 1 hour
  • Servings: 8 servings
  • Calories: 350kcal per serving
  • Fat: 25g
  • Protein: 10g
  • Carbohydrates: 20g
